WebMar 19, 2024 · A head injury occurs when there is trauma or damage to the skull, scalp, or brain. Head injuries can range from minor, such as a bump or bruise, to severe, such as a traumatic brain injury (TBI). A TBI can lead to permanent brain damage or even death. Concussion is a type of traumatic brain injury that is caused when the brain is jolted within the skull, leading to temporary impairment of its functions. The impact can cause bruising, swelling, or bleeding of the brain, which can result in a variety of symptoms.
